What Types of Cookware Are Best for Wood Stoves?

The best cookware for wood stoves includes a variety of materials and designs that ensure efficient heat distribution and durability in high temperatures.

  • Cast Iron: Cast iron cookware is renowned for its excellent heat retention and even cooking. It can withstand high temperatures, making it ideal for direct use on wood stoves, and it also develops a natural non-stick surface when seasoned properly.
  • Stainless Steel: Stainless steel cookware is a versatile option that offers durability and resistance to rust and staining. It heats up quickly and evenly, especially when it has a copper or aluminum core, and is easy to clean, making it a practical choice for everyday cooking on a wood stove.
  • Enamel-Coated Cast Iron: This type of cookware combines the benefits of cast iron with a smooth, easy-to-clean enamel surface. It can be used for a variety of cooking methods on a wood stove and comes in various colors, adding aesthetic appeal to your kitchen while maintaining excellent heat retention.
  • Carbon Steel: Similar to cast iron, carbon steel cookware is lightweight and has great heat conduction properties. It is particularly favored for frying and sautéing, and like cast iron, it benefits from seasoning for improved non-stick performance.
  • Heavy-Duty Aluminum: Heavy-duty aluminum cookware is lightweight and offers excellent heat conductivity, allowing for quick heating. It’s important to choose thicker aluminum to prevent warping at high temperatures, making it suitable for wood stove cooking.
  • Clay Pots: Clay pots are great for slow cooking and can impart unique flavors to dishes. They are excellent for stews and casseroles when used on a wood stove, as they distribute heat evenly and retain moisture well.

What Are the Key Benefits of Using Cast Iron Cookware?

The key benefits of using cast iron cookware include durability, heat retention, versatility, and health benefits.

  • Durability: Cast iron cookware is known for its exceptional longevity and resistance to wear and tear. With proper care, it can last for generations, making it a worthwhile investment for any kitchen.
  • Heat Retention: Cast iron retains heat exceptionally well, allowing for even cooking and searing of foods. This property makes it ideal for use on wood stoves, where consistent heat is crucial for perfect cooking results.
  • Versatility: Cast iron cookware can be used for various cooking methods, including frying, baking, and sautéing, both on the stovetop and in the oven. This versatility makes it suitable for a wide range of recipes and cooking styles.
  • Health Benefits: Cooking with cast iron can increase the iron content of your food, providing a natural supplement to your diet. This is particularly beneficial for individuals with iron deficiencies.
  • Non-Stick Properties: When seasoned properly, cast iron offers a natural non-stick surface that improves with use. This reduces the need for excessive oils and fats, promoting healthier cooking options.
  • Cost-Effectiveness: While the initial investment may be higher than other cookware, the durability and versatility of cast iron make it a cost-effective choice over time. It can also withstand high temperatures, making it suitable for various cooking environments.

What Are the Important Considerations When Selecting Cookware for a Wood Stove?

When selecting cookware for a wood stove, several important considerations ensure efficiency and safety in cooking.

  • Material: The material of the cookware significantly impacts heat conductivity and durability. Cast iron is an excellent choice due to its ability to retain heat and withstand high temperatures, while stainless steel is durable and resistant to rust, making it ideal for various cooking styles.
  • Size and Shape: The size and shape of the cookware should fit the dimensions of your wood stove’s burners. Choosing the right size ensures even heat distribution and prevents instability while cooking, which can lead to spills or accidents.
  • Handle Design: Cookware with heat-resistant or removable handles is crucial for safety on a wood stove. Handles that can withstand high temperatures prevent burns when moving pots and pans, while removable handles allow for easier storage and versatility.
  • Compatibility with Open Flames: It’s essential to choose cookware that can handle direct flames without warping or releasing harmful chemicals. Look for cookware specifically labeled as safe for open flame cooking to ensure durability and safety.
  • Weight: Heavier cookware tends to perform better on a wood stove because it holds heat more evenly and reduces the risk of tipping. However, it should still be manageable enough for you to handle comfortably when cooking and serving.
  • Versatility: Selecting cookware that can be used for multiple cooking methods, such as frying, simmering, or baking, maximizes its utility on a wood stove. Versatile cookware can help you prepare a wider variety of meals without needing to invest in numerous specialized pieces.
  • Ease of Cleaning: Cookware that is easy to clean and maintain is particularly valuable when using a wood stove, as soot and ash can accumulate. Non-stick or enameled options can simplify the cleaning process and help maintain the cookware’s appearance over time.

Why is Heat Distribution Critical for Wood Stove Cookware?

Heat distribution is critical for wood stove cookware because it ensures even cooking and prevents hot spots that can lead to burning or unevenly cooked food.

According to a study published in the Journal of Culinary Science & Technology, cookware that features superior heat distribution, such as cast iron or heavy-gauge stainless steel, significantly improves cooking efficiency and food quality. These materials allow for a more uniform transfer of heat from the stove to the food, which is especially important when utilizing a wood stove, where heat can be less regulated than in conventional ovens or stovetops.

The underlying mechanism involves the conductivity of the materials used in the cookware. Materials with high thermal conductivity, such as copper and aluminum, spread heat evenly across the surface, which is essential when dealing with the fluctuating temperatures typically associated with wood stoves. If cookware does not distribute heat evenly, some areas may become excessively hot while others remain cool, leading to inconsistent cooking results. This uneven heat can result in parts of the food burning while other parts remain undercooked, which is particularly problematic in a wood stove environment where controlling the flame and heat can be more challenging.

Additionally, cookware designed specifically for wood stoves often incorporates features that enhance heat retention and distribution, such as thick bases and heavy materials. This design allows for better heat absorption and minimizes the impact of temperature fluctuations inherent in wood-burning stoves. As noted in a guide by the American Culinary Federation, the type of cookware chosen can drastically affect not only the cooking process but also the final taste and texture of the prepared dishes, making heat distribution a vital consideration for effective wood stove cooking.

What Maintenance Tips Should You Follow for Cookware Used on Wood Stoves?

To ensure longevity and optimal performance of cookware used on wood stoves, it’s important to follow specific maintenance tips.

  • Regular Cleaning: It’s essential to clean your cookware after each use to prevent food buildup and potential rust. Use warm soapy water and a non-abrasive sponge for stainless steel and cast iron, avoiding harsh chemicals that can damage the surface.
  • Proper Drying: After washing, make sure to dry your cookware thoroughly to prevent moisture buildup, which can lead to rusting, especially in cast iron. Placing the cookware on the wood stove for a few minutes can help evaporate any remaining moisture.
  • Seasoning Cast Iron: For cast iron cookware, regular seasoning is crucial to maintain its non-stick surface and prevent rust. This involves applying a thin layer of vegetable oil and heating it to create a protective layer that enhances durability and performance.
  • Avoiding High Heat: While wood stoves can reach high temperatures, it’s important to avoid exposing cookware to excessive heat for prolonged periods, which can warp or damage certain materials. Use medium heat settings and monitor cooking times closely to avoid overheating.
  • Use Appropriate Utensils: When cooking on wood stoves, opt for wooden or silicone utensils to prevent scratching the surface of your cookware. Metal utensils can cause damage, particularly to non-stick or cast iron coatings, leading to reduced efficiency and lifespan.
  • Inspect for Damage: Regularly check your cookware for any signs of warping, chipping, or cracking, as these can affect cooking performance and safety. If you notice any significant damage, it may be time to replace the cookware to avoid potential hazards.
  • Storage Practices: Store your cookware in a dry place, stacking them with care to prevent scratches and dents. Using protective liners between stacked items can minimize wear and tear during storage.
